| description |
ABSTRACT: Malaria is the most important parasitic diseases, affecting almost half of the world. This disease increases in the population of Colombia each year. 5 aromatic compounds were sinthetized, they were evaluated as inhibitor of β-hematin formation and we reported the theoretical study of the compounds-hematin aggregated in order to determine how the interaction drug-receptor could be established. Theoretical study using Gaussian 03 shows the interaction between carbonyl oxygen and Fe in the porphyrin ring of hemin. The modification of funtional groups in the compounds changes the inhibition of compounds-hemin aggregated. The geometrical parameters of the complexes are relationed with the inhibitory activity. |
